{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2024,9,4]],"date-time":"2024-09-04T22:23:48Z","timestamp":1725488628304},"publisher-location":"Berlin, Heidelberg","reference-count":27,"publisher":"Springer Berlin Heidelberg","isbn-type":[{"type":"print","value":"9783540671961"},{"type":"electronic","value":"9783540464754"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2000]]},"DOI":"10.1007\/3-540-46475-1_12","type":"book-chapter","created":{"date-parts":[[2007,8,6]],"date-time":"2007-08-06T17:40:03Z","timestamp":1186422003000},"page":"277-294","source":"Crossref","is-referenced-by-count":1,"title":["Constructing Dependable Web Services"],"prefix":"10.1007","author":[{"given":"David B.","family":"Ingham","sequence":"first","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Fabio","family":"Panzieri","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Santosh K.","family":"Shrivastava","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"297","published-online":{"date-parts":[[2002,3,28]]},"reference":[{"key":"12_CR1","unstructured":"D. Ingham, F. Panzieri and S.K. Shrivastava, \u201cConstructing dependable Web services\u201d, IEEE Internet Computing (to appear)."},{"key":"12_CR2","unstructured":"R. Orfali, D. Harkey and J. Edwards, \u201cThe essential distributed objects\u201d, John Wiley and Sons Ltd., 1996."},{"key":"12_CR3","unstructured":"\u201cCORBAservices: Common Object Services Specification\u201d, OMG Document Number 95-3-31, March 1995."},{"key":"12_CR4","doi-asserted-by":"crossref","unstructured":"F. Cristian, \u201cUnderstanding fault tolerant distributed systems\u201d, CACM, February 1991.","DOI":"10.1145\/102792.102801"},{"key":"12_CR5","unstructured":"P.A. Bernstein et al, \u201cConcurrency Control and Recovery in Database Systems\u201d, Addison-Wesley, 1987."},{"issue":"12","key":"12_CR6","doi-asserted-by":"crossref","first-page":"37","DOI":"10.1145\/163298.163303","volume":"36","author":"K. Birman","year":"1993","unstructured":"K. Birman, \u201cThe process group approach to reliable computing\u201d, CACM, 36,12, pp. 37\u201353, December 1993.","journal-title":"CACM"},{"issue":"3","key":"12_CR7","first-page":"255","volume":"8","author":"G.D. Parrington","year":"1995","unstructured":"G.D. Parrington, S.K. Shrivastava, S.M. Wheater and M.C. Little, \u201cThe design and implementation of Arjuna\u201d, USENIX Computing Systems Journal, vol. 8(3), pp. 255\u2013308, Summer 1995.","journal-title":"USENIX Computing Systems Journal"},{"key":"12_CR8","doi-asserted-by":"publisher","first-page":"374","DOI":"10.1145\/3149.214121","volume":"32","author":"M. Fischer","year":"1985","unstructured":"Fischer, M., Lynch N., and Paterson, M., \u201cImpossibility of Distributed Consensus with One Faulty Process\u201d, J. ACM, 32, April 1985, pp 374\u2013382.","journal-title":"J. ACM"},{"issue":"2","key":"12_CR9","doi-asserted-by":"publisher","first-page":"225","DOI":"10.1145\/226643.226647","volume":"43","author":"T.D. Chandra","year":"1996","unstructured":"T.D. Chandra and S. Toueg, \u201cUnreliable failure detectors for reliable distributed systems\u201d, J. ACM, 43(2), 1996, pp. 225\u2013267.","journal-title":"J. ACM"},{"issue":"4","key":"12_CR10","doi-asserted-by":"crossref","first-page":"54","DOI":"10.1145\/227210.227226","volume":"39","author":"L.E. Moser","year":"1996","unstructured":"L.E. Moser, P.M. Melliar-Smith et al, \u201cTotem: a Fault-tolerant multicast group communication system\u201d, CACM, 39(4), pp. 54\u201363, April 1996.","journal-title":"CACM"},{"key":"12_CR11","doi-asserted-by":"crossref","unstructured":"P. Ezhilchelvan, R. Macedo and S. K. Shrivastava, \u201cNewtop: a fault-tolerant group communication protocol\u201d, 15th IEEE Intl. Conf. on Distributed Computing Systems, Vancouver, pp. 296\u2013306, May 1995.","DOI":"10.1109\/ICDCS.1995.500032"},{"issue":"4","key":"12_CR12","doi-asserted-by":"crossref","first-page":"64","DOI":"10.1145\/227210.227227","volume":"39","author":"D. Dolev","year":"1996","unstructured":"D. Dolev and D. Malki, \u201cThe Transis approach to high availability cluster communication\u201d, CACM, 39(4), April 1996, pp. 64\u201370.","journal-title":"CACM"},{"issue":"2","key":"12_CR13","doi-asserted-by":"publisher","first-page":"93","DOI":"10.1002\/(SICI)1096-9942(1998)4:2<93::AID-TAPO4>3.0.CO;2-8","volume":"4","author":"P. Felber","year":"1998","unstructured":"P. Felber, R. Guerraoui and A. Schiper, \u201cThe implementation of a CORBA object group service\u201d, Theory and Practice of Object Systems, 4(2), 1998, pp. 93\u2013105.","journal-title":"Theory and Practice of Object Systems"},{"key":"12_CR14","doi-asserted-by":"publisher","first-page":"139","DOI":"10.1088\/0967-1846\/4\/3\/003","volume":"4","author":"P. Narasimhan","year":"1997","unstructured":"P. Narasimhan, L, E. Moser and P. M. Melliar-Smith, \u201cReplica consistency of CORBA objects in partitionable distributed systems\u201d, Distributed Systems Eng., 4, 1997, pp. 139\u2013150.","journal-title":"Distributed Systems Eng."},{"key":"12_CR15","doi-asserted-by":"crossref","unstructured":"G. Morgan, S.K. Shrivastava, P.D. Ezhilchelvan and M.C. Little, \u201cDesign and Implementation of a CORBA Fault-tolerant Object Group Service\u201d, Proc. of Second IFIP International Working Conference on Distributed Applications and Interoperable Systems, DAIS\u201999, Helsinki, June 1999.","DOI":"10.1007\/978-0-387-35565-8_29"},{"key":"12_CR16","unstructured":"http:\/\/www.omg.org\/techprocess\/meetings\/schedule\/Fault_Tolerance_RFP.htm"},{"key":"12_CR17","unstructured":"L.E. Moser, P.M. Melliar-Smith and P. Narasimhan, \u201cA Fault tolerance framework for COBRA\u201d, Proc. of 29th Symp. On Fault Tolerant Computing, FTCS-29, Madison, June 1999."},{"issue":"2","key":"12_CR18","doi-asserted-by":"publisher","first-page":"173","DOI":"10.1145\/235968.233330","volume":"25","author":"J. Gray","year":"1996","unstructured":"J. Gray, P. Helland, P. O\u2019Neil and D. Shasha, \u201cThe dangers of replication and a solution\u201d, ACM SIGMOD Record, 25(2), pp. 173\u2013182, June 1996.","journal-title":"ACM SIGMOD Record"},{"key":"12_CR19","unstructured":"P. Felber, R. Guerraoui and A. Schiper, \u201cReplication of CORBA objects\u201d, Chapter 11 of this book."},{"key":"12_CR20","unstructured":"M.C. Little and S. K Shrivastava, \u201cUnderstanding the Role of Atomic Transactions and Group Communications in Implementing Persistent Replicated Objects\u201d, Advances in persistent Object Systems, ed. R. Morrison, M. Jordan and M. Atkinson, Morgan Kaufman, ISBN: 1 55860 585 1, 1999, pp. 17\u201328. See also, Chapter 10 of this book."},{"key":"12_CR21","doi-asserted-by":"crossref","unstructured":"B. Kemme and G. Alonso, \u201cA suite of replication protocols based on group communication primitives\u201d, Proc. 18th IEEE Intl. Conf. on Distributed Computing Systems, ICDCS\u201998, Amsterdam, May 1998, pp. 156\u2013163.","DOI":"10.1109\/ICDCS.1998.679498"},{"key":"12_CR22","volume-title":"4th USENIX Conf. on Object Oriented Technologies and Systems","author":"M.C. Little","year":"1998","unstructured":"M.C. Little and S. K. Shrivastava, \u201cJava Transactions for the Internet\u201d, 4th USENIX Conf. on Object Oriented Technologies and Systems, COOTS, Santa Fe, April 1998."},{"issue":"2","key":"12_CR23","doi-asserted-by":"publisher","first-page":"119","DOI":"10.1007\/BF01277643","volume":"3","author":"D. Georgakopoulos","year":"1995","unstructured":"D. Georgakopoulos, M. Hornick and A. Sheth, \u201cAn overview of workflow management: from process modelling to workflow automation infrastructure\u201d, Intl. Journal on distributed and parallel databases, 3(2), pp. 119\u2013153, April 1995.","journal-title":"Intl. Journal on distributed and parallel databases"},{"key":"12_CR24","doi-asserted-by":"crossref","unstructured":"S. M Wheater, S. K Shrivastava and F. Ranno \u201cA CORBA Compliant Transactional Workflow System for Internet Applications\u201d, Proc. Of IFIP Intl. Conference on Distributed Systems Platforms and Open Distributed Processing, Middleware 98, (N. Davies, K. Raymond, J. Seitz, eds.), Springer-Verlag, London, 1998, ISBN 1-85233-088-0, pp. 3\u201318.","DOI":"10.1007\/978-1-4471-1283-9_1"},{"key":"12_CR25","unstructured":"M. Kumar, S.J. Feldman, \u201cInternet Auctions\u201d, Proc. 3rd USENIX Workshop on Electronic Commerce, Boston (MA), Aug. 31\u2013Sept. 3, 1998, pp. 49\u201359."},{"issue":"1","key":"12_CR26","doi-asserted-by":"crossref","first-page":"19","DOI":"10.1145\/5465.5467","volume":"29","author":"J.P. Banatre","year":"1986","unstructured":"J.P. Banatre M. Banatre, G. Lapalme, F. Ployette, \u201cThe design and building of Enchere, a distributed electronic marketing system\u201d, CACM, Vol. 29,NO. 1, pp. 19\u201329, Jan. 1986.","journal-title":"CACM"},{"key":"12_CR27","unstructured":"F Panzieri and S K Shrivastava, \u201cOn the provision of replicated Internet auction services\u201d, IEEE Intl. Workshop on Electronic Commerce, WELCOM\u201999, Lausanne, 19 October, 1999."}],"container-title":["Lecture Notes in Computer Science","Advances in Distributed Systems"],"original-title":[],"link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/3-540-46475-1_12","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2019,2,23]],"date-time":"2019-02-23T09:11:27Z","timestamp":1550913087000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/3-540-46475-1_12"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2000]]},"ISBN":["9783540671961","9783540464754"],"references-count":27,"URL":"https:\/\/doi.org\/10.1007\/3-540-46475-1_12","relation":{},"ISSN":["0302-9743"],"issn-type":[{"type":"print","value":"0302-9743"}],"subject":[],"published":{"date-parts":[[2000]]}}}